PORT Glasgow's library has been closed to the public following a gas leak in the area last night.

Inverclyde Council confirmed the facility would be shut to the public on Wednesday as a precaution after an incident occurred in the vicinity of the library on Tuesday.

Scottish Gas Networks said they responded to a gas escape in Port Glasgow on Tuesday night and completed emergency repairs. 

The infrastructure company says no residents in the area were evacuated. 

They said staff remained on site this morning, carrying out standard checks, but the company says the library is safe to reopen. 

Inverclyde Council apologised for any inconvenience caused and said it hoped to welcome visitors again soon.
